It's no secret that technology is moving faster than ever, but current business/IT strategies are not working. To survive the next wave of transformation, the relationship between businesses and technology must evolve. In The Value Flywheel Effect, David Anderson enables leaders to create an adaptive organization built upon embracing strategic thinking, team focus, and reduced time to value to drive business results.

“What would Jeff do?” Since leaving Amazon to advise start-ups and corporations, John Rossman has been asked this question countless times by executives who want to know “the secret” behind Amazon’s historic success. In this step-by-step guide, he provides 50½ answers drawn from his experience as an Amazon executive - and shows today’s business leaders how to think like Amazon, strategize like Bezos, and beat the competition like nobody’s business.
